Babyshambles Best Gig Ever
Hes back with his band, sober and back on form
Pete Doherty was greeted with a roaring reception when he returned to the stage with rest of the Babyshambles after his 29 day stint in prison.
Despite yesterdays revelations that he cheated drug tests, before serving his sentence, he has now sworn to stay clean saying "I can't go back to that [using drugs]. I don't think I've ever been healthier."
Doherty began the show by thanking "everyone who wrote a letter over the last month" before the band opened with 'Pipe Down'. The gig was went unusually smoothly without all the usual onstage mayhem.
At one point the band were joined on stage by another notorious musician, Pogues singer Shane MacGowan, for a version of Irish folk classic Dirty Old Town Lets just hope he can keep up the good work, he plays a solo gig in Manchester this Saturday.
